Depicts two hands (廾) stuffing various objects (工) into an enclosed space (宀). The 土 (earth) component was added later.

Original meaning: cut
Phonosemantic compound. 斤 represents the meaning and 其 represents the sound. Based on the original meaning "cut". Nowadays this character is usually only used for its sound in phonetic loans.
